| Tissue Specificity | Expressed in the kidney, eccrine sweat glands and in all layers of the epidermis. In the kidney, it is detected in the thick ascending limb of Henle's loop (TAL). In the sweat glands, it is expressed in cells from secretory portions, corresponding to the clear cells. |
| Function | Forms paracellular channels: polymerizes in tight junction strands with cation- and anion-selective channels through the strands, conveying epithelial permeability in a process known as paracellular tight junction permeability. Isoform 1: Forms cation-selective paracellular channels. In sweat glands and in the thick ascending limb (TAL) of Henle's loop in kidney, it controls paracellular sodium permeability which is essential for proper sweat production and renal function. Isoform 2: Forms anion-selective paracellular channels. In renal proximal tubules, it conveys selective chloride over hydrogencarbonate anion permeability which is required for renal chloride reabsorption and salt homeostasis. |
